Specific codes in ICD-10 are unique alphanumeric designations used to identify and categorize diseases, disorders, and conditions. They consist of 3-5 characters, including both letters and numbers, that provide a high level of detail and specificity.

| Level | Code | Title | |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| XVI | Certain conditions originating in the perinatal period | |
| 2 | P70-P74 | Transitory endocrine and metabolic disorders specific to fetus and newborn | |
| 3 | P71 | Transitory neonatal disorders of calcium and magnesium metabolism | |
| 4 | P71.3 | Neonatal tetany without calcium or magnesium deficiency |
